"As a man, I've been representative of the values I hold dear. And the values I hold dear are carryovers from the lives of my parents"
About this Quote
The line also sidesteps the cheap romance of "values" as personal branding. His ethics aren't marketed as individuality; they're inheritance. "Carryovers" is an unsentimental choice: not destiny, not DNA, not mythology. Just the lived residue of parents' decisions, sacrifices, and standards, passed down like practical tools. The subtext is accountability across generations: you don't get to claim moral seriousness while pretending you sprang from nowhere.
Context matters. Poitier rose as a singular Black leading man during the civil rights era, routinely criticized from opposite sides - too accommodating for some, too threatening for others. By rooting his public self in his parents' lives, he anchors his authority somewhere sturdier than fame. It's also a way of deflecting the cult of personality: don't credit the star; credit the household that built the spine. In a culture obsessed with reinvention, Poitier argues that character is less a makeover than a lineage.
